Manuscripts Call number: MS 2490 Personal Author: Graham, Beth Title: Language and mathematics in the Aboriginal context : a study of classroom interactions about addition in the early years / Beth Graham Publication info: Waurn Ponds, Vic. Waurns Ponds, Vic. , 1986 1986 Physical descrip: 339 leaves in various foliations General Note: Bibliography; leaves B1-B8; Typescript; Thesis (M.A.)--Deakin University, Waurn Ponds, Vic.; Thesis (M.A.)-- Deakin University, Waurns Ponds, Vic. Access: Open access - reading. Open copying & quotation. Not for Inter-Library Loan Annotation: Analysis of discourse occurring during mathematics lessons for traditionally oriented Aboriginal children; showed institutionalised nature of interaction between teachers and students; linguistic analysis of grammar and questioning, particularly use of theme to illuminate experiential, interpersonal and textual functions of discourse; found absence of modality discouraged students to speculate; warned that teachers code switching to vernacular could degrade language; suggested strategies to stimulate students discourse and understanding of meaning of mathematics in wider world outside classroom

Books Local call number: B H315.52/M2 Personal Author: Harris, Pamela Joan Title: Mathematics in a cultural context : Aboriginal perspectives on space, time and money / Pam Harris Publication info: Geelong, Vic.:Deakin University Press , 1991 1991 Physical descrip: 168 p.; ill., maps General Note: Bibliography; p. 155-160 Annotation: World view and language; concepts of space; orientation and navigation; maps, mapmaking and map reading; understanding of shapes and line; use of linguistic position indicators; temporal concepts and orientation in time and the Dreaming; linguistic marking of time; time measurements - events, distance, boundary, divisions; teaching time concepts; traditional and cash economies; concepts of money, work, saving and budgeting; gambling ISBN: 0-73001-209-3
Serials Local call number: S 37.7/2 Personal Author: Harris, Pamela Joan Title: Measurement in tribal Aboriginal communities Annotation: Paper presented at the 2nd Annual Conference of the Mathematics Education Research Group of Australia (MERGA), May 1978; relevance of primary school mathematics to remote NT Aborigines; expression of measurement in Aboriginal vernacular from English, use of local units of measure Source: Developing education (Division of the Department of Education, Northern Territory, Darwin) -- 1980; 7(4 ); 23-28 -- bibl.; illus. tbls.
